Jeddah - Arabstoday

The College of Business Administration (CBA) held an exhibition on Dec. 12 and 13 to showcase the best advertisements created by their female marketing students. The work was the result of a competition held by CBA’s marketing department. It was to allow students to apply what they had learned in the classroom, said Maissa Nassier, CBA’s university relations representative. Maha Abdel Ghani, a lecturer in the marketing department, who came up with the idea, said she wanted to encourage creativity. “We are always encouraging our students to apply what they are learning in a creative way.” There were 11 contestants for the best advertisement award. Each student selected a new non-existent product which they wanted to introduce through their advertisement. A committee of marketing instructors evaluated the students’ designs and nominated the three best advertisements. The three winners were selected for their creative designs and implementation of their skills training. Shahad Haytham Nasseir won first place; Shahad Faisal Al-Fasis came in second; while third place went to Effat Abdulrahman Tashkandi. The event was sponsored by Abdulwahed Trading, the official retailer of Nikon in Saudi Arabia. The three winners were each awarded a Nikon digital camera for their efforts. Abdel Ghani said that students must have practical experience. She accommodated all students who showed an interest in taking part. She said she was happy with the outcome of the competition. “I have great expectations of my students and I am sure they will make it big somewhere someday.” __ SAUDI GAZETTE .
